Fill your garden and plate with a rainbow of flavorful produce with this engaging and visually stunning guide to a Vibrant Harvest.

It's easy to "eat the rainbow" when you're growing one right in your own backyard! In Vibrant Harvest, you'll meet some of the most colorful veggies on the planet and learn how to grow, harvest, and enjoy them. Author Sandra Mao (@sandra.urbangarden) and her color-infused garden hand you all the insight you need to grow a kaleidoscope of heirloom, hybrid, and ancestral vegetables that are not only a feast for the eyes but also nutritional powerhouses.

With this inspiring guide, bringing bright colors and rich flavors into your kitchen has never been simpler or more dynamic. From purple tomatoes, pink beans, yellow carrots, magenta potatoes, and black radishes, to speckled lettuces and orange cucumbers, you'll find handy advice for growing them all. Plus, learn the best varieties to seek out.

The book is organized into four parts:

  • Choose Your Plants: First, meet these multihued dynamos via detailed plant profiles organized by both the growing season and the edible portion of each plant--stem, leaf, bud, fruit, pod, or root.
  • Plan & Start Your Garden: Next, gain insight into planning and installing your garden, from site selection and soil prep, to seed starting and transplanting.
  • Care for Your Garden: Then, learn the ins and outs of caring for your polychromatic garden and all the plants living in it, including watering, feeding, staking, pruning, and trellising.
  • Pick, Preserve & Prepare Your Harvest: Finally, discover how to harvest and enjoy your rainbow-hued garden through recipes and easy preservation techniques.

It's a KALEidoscope of possibilities out there for modern gardeners! Meet dozens of vivid varieties and gain the expertise you need to plant and tend your own super-colorful garden in Vibrant Harvest.

About the Author

Sandra Mao is the creator and founder of the brand Sandra Urban Garden. She lives in Southern California, USDA Hardiness Zone 10B. Sandra has a BA in Business Management and Interior Design, but she has always been passionate about vegetable gardening. She started to grow fruit trees and other edibles when she moved to California. Because of the blessings of the weather and lack of freezing temperatures, she is able to grow most vegetables and fruits year-round (though her content is aimed at gardeners from all growing zones, not just hers). Sandra first started growing her edible garden in containers and has expanded the growing space over the years. She loves helping new gardeners start growing their own food by sharing her passion for growing colorful and productive varieties, offering unique tips and tricks, and teaching others how to use the harvest wisely.
